随着区块链技术在全球范围内的风靡,越来越多的分布式应用开始成长起来,并逐渐成为一种主流趋势。未来是大数据的时代,因此利用区块链技术解决数据存储问题便成了重中之重。然而,区块链在数据存储方面却表现出了发展瓶颈。正是基于此,由Protocol Labs创建的IPFS/Filecoin项目应运而生。IPFS(星际文件系统)是为了取代传统互联网的HTTP(超文本传输协议),而Filecoin分布式存储网络
转载
2023-08-16 22:04:17
45阅读
IPFS分布式云存储是一种基于IPFS(InterPlanetary File System)技术的分布式存储方案,能够有效地存储和管理大量数据,并实现安全和可靠的数据共享。在本文中,我将向小白开发者介绍如何使用IPFS实现分布式云存储,并提供相应的代码示例。
整体流程如下:
| 步骤 | 描述 |
|------|------|
| 1 | 安装IPFS节点 |
| 2 | 初始化IPF
原创
2024-04-26 10:30:34
100阅读
### 基于IPFS的分布式存储
#### 什么是IPFS?
IPFS(InterPlanetary File System)是一个点对点的分布式文件系统,可以使互联网更快、更安全地存储和访问文件。它使用内容寻址来定位数据,而不是像传统的基于位置的寻址方式,这使得数据在网络中更容易地传播和访问。
#### 实现基于IPFS的分布式存储的流程
| 步骤 | 操作 |
| --- | ---
原创
2024-05-21 10:49:27
187阅读
以我一些浅薄的经验,从两方面来解释下分布式存储:用户侧和实现侧。因为在软件领域有个经典的拆解问题的角度:接口和实现分离。
原创
2022-04-13 13:56:14
177阅读
IPFS技术确实厉害,而Filecoin也确实是个伟大的项目,那么为什么市面上很多人都说IPFS是骗局,是低级的韭菜收割机呢?
IPFS被认为是骗局原因,如何防止被骗!
最近在发文后部分粉丝留言被骗,现在来说说就IPFS(Filecoin)方面被认为是骗局的五大原因,以及如何防止被骗,练就火眼金睛。IPFS技术确实厉害,而Filecoin也确实是个伟大的
转载
2023-12-13 20:00:03
15阅读
# Ceph分布式存储是什么?
Ceph是一个开源的分布式存储系统,可以提供高性能、高可靠性和高可扩展性的存储解决方案。它支持对象存储、块存储和文件系统存储,并且可以无缝集成到Kubernetes集群中,为应用程序提供持久化的存储支持。
## Ceph在Kubernetes中的部署流程
下面是在Kubernetes中部署Ceph分布式存储的一般步骤。
| 步骤 |
原创
2024-04-30 11:31:12
32阅读
Hadoop源自始于2002年的Apache Nutch项目,是一个分布式系统基础架构,其所有的功能都是分布式的。简单来说,就是一种让你在分布式服务器集群(可靠性)上存储海量数据(可伸缩性)并运行分布式分析应用(高效)的一种方法。什么是分布式?分布式其实是相对于传统数据库的集中式管理而言的,集中式管理是一个主机带多个终端。终端没有数据处理能力,运算全部在主机上进行,这样不仅数据处理的效率慢,而且当
转载
2023-09-06 10:05:44
84阅读
什么是Hadoop?hadoop是Apache 开源发布的分布式系统基础架构。它实现了分布式文件系统(hadoop Distributed File System,HDFS),分布式系统是运行在多个主机上的软件系统。HDFS有着高容错性的特点,能够保存多个副本,并可以将自动失败的任务重新分配。Hadoop可以部署在低廉通用的硬件平台上组成集群,提供热拔插的方式增加新的节点来向集群中扩展,将任务动态
转载
2023-08-09 22:13:38
64阅读
分布式存储架构是一个复杂的系统工程,针对特定应用的数据存储有不同的系统架构解决方案。不同的存储方法会影响存储性能、存储成本、冗余度、工程复杂性等。分布式存储的历史分布式存储最早是由谷歌提出的,其目的是通过廉价的服务器来解决大规模,高并发场景下的 Web 访问问题。它采用可扩展的系统结构,利用多台存储服务器分担存储负荷,利用位置服务器定位存储信息,它不但提高了系统的可靠性、可用性和存取效率,还易
原创
2022-02-24 15:44:45
1277阅读
分布式存储架构是一个复杂的系统工程,针对特定应用的数据存储有不同的系统架构解决方案。不同的存储方法会影响存储性能、存储成本、冗余度、工程复杂性等。分布式存储的历史分布式存储最早是由谷歌提出的,其目的是通过廉价的服务器来解决大规模,高并发场景下的 Web 访问问题。
原创
2021-07-09 11:02:00
781阅读
事实上,分布式存储并没有明确的定义,甚至没有统一的名称。Wikipedia将分布式数据存储定义为计算机网络,通常通过数据复制将信息存储在多个节点上。分布式存储系统将数据存储在多个独立的设备上。分布式存储服务器分布式网络存储系统采用可扩展的体系结构,使用多个存储服务器来共享存储负载,使用位置服务器来定位和存储信息。它不仅提高了系统的可靠性、可用性和访问效率,而且易于扩展。虽然分布式存储的定义不同,但
转载
2024-05-08 19:41:51
43阅读
Ceph 简介和特点Ceph简介 : Ceph是一个统一的分布式存储系统,具有较好的性能、高可用性和可扩展性。一个定义看上去会让初学者优点 “懵” ,为了有一个更深入 更直观的理解,下来我们分句来解读。统一的分布式存储系统: 即支持传统的块、文件存储协议,例如SAN和NAS;也支持对象存储协议,例如Sw
转载
2023-08-08 00:48:52
87阅读
随着互联网、云计算、网络存储、物联网为代表的新应用、新运营模式的兴起,不仅带来流量的快速增长,更使得用户在建设多业务IP网络的同时,面临更加复杂的运维挑战以及对业务进行快速导入与部署的要求。本期智汇华云,为大家带来分布式路由及浮动IP简介,帮助更多用户简化运维、挖掘网络潜能、释放网络价值。虚拟路由器是SDN中的跨网络通信的解决方案。分布式路由(DVR,distributed virtual rou
转载
2023-12-20 09:40:48
54阅读
对于初学者来说,学习Java的根本动力就是分布式开发,特别是apache下面的hadoop、hdfs、hbase,这些基本是分布式开发的标配。今天动力节点小编将为大家分享Java分布式。主要介绍Java分布式是什么?1.什么是分布式系统?要理解分布式系统,主要需要明白一下2个方面:(1)分布式系统一定是由多个节点组成的系统。其中,节点指的是计算机服务器,而且这些节点一般不是孤立的,而是互通的。(2
转载
2023-05-19 14:28:36
80阅读
在学习一个文件系统时,首先我先想到的是,学习它能为我们提供什么样的服务,它的价值在哪里,为什么要去学它。以这样的方式去理解它之后在日后的深入学习中才能够对它有一个更深层次的理解。
转载
2023-07-05 09:39:32
179阅读
系统伸缩性问题表现在网络和服务器的容量和性能问题,原则上讲只存在三种伸缩技术:隐藏通信延迟,分布和复制。 隐藏通信延迟:主要针对的是地理的伸缩性问题。它的基本思路很简单:尽可能避免等待远程服务的回复。从本质上来讲,这就要求我们尽可能的采用异步通信的方式来构成服务请求的应用,在服务回复到达的时候,用户可以继续服务请求的处理。 分布:涉及到将一个较大的组件分解成更小的部分,然后将它们部署在整个系统
转载
2024-01-09 16:14:01
65阅读
分布式缓存概述分布式缓存提供的数据内存缓存可以分布于大量单独的物理机器中。换句话说,分布式缓存所管理的机器实际上就是一个集群。它负责维护集群中成员列表的更新,并负责执行各种操作,比如说在集群成员发生故障时执行故障转移,以及在机器重新加入集群时执行故障恢复。 分布式缓存支持一些基本配置:重复(replicated)、分配(partitioned)和分层(tiered)。重复(Replication
转载
2023-07-03 16:42:18
154阅读
redis 是一个基于内存的高性能 key-value数据库,支持丰富的数据类型(String,List , Set ,Sorted Set,Hash )redis中的单个value的存储限制是1G,比 Memcached的1MB要强大太多。问题一:如何保证 redis 的高并发和高可用?redis 的主从复制原理能介绍一下么?redis 的哨兵原理能介绍一下么?面试官心理分析:其实问这个问题,主
转载
2023-07-11 13:39:35
49阅读
概念Redis是一个开源的使用ANSI C语言编写、支持网络、可基于内存亦可持久化的日志型、Key-Value数据库,和Memcached类似,它支持存储的value类型相对更多,包括string(字符串)、list(链表)、set(集合)、zset(sorted set --有序集合)和hash(哈希类型)。在此基础上,redis支持各种不同方式的排序。与memcached一样,为了保
转载
2023-07-08 21:21:50
43阅读
多次被同学问道,自己也多次疑惑,每次查后又常常会忘记,所以,特此整理。WiKipedia上这么说:在计算机科学中,分布式计算(英语:Distributed computing,又译为分散式计算)这个研究领域,主要研究分散系统(Distributed system)如何进行计算。分散系统是一组电子计算机(computer),通过计算机网络相互链接与通信后形成的系统。把需要进行大量计算的工程数据分区成
转载
2023-09-18 14:15:30
141阅读